The Schedule HBC (First Time and Second Chance Home Buyer Savings Account) is generated because a "Yes" was accidentally selected (or a $0 was entered in a field that should have been left completely blank).. Since we can't see your return, you can try one of these options below (in order of "severity). Option 1: Open or continue your return. Under Alabama State tab, Click on the Income or Adjustments section. Look for First Time Second Chance Homebuyer Accounts, and Select YES (even though it's not true). If there are any $0 or numbers (next screen), delete (boxes should be empty), and Click Continue. Now, click the "Back" button (or revisit that section) and Select NO. Continue through the screens until the end. Option 2: Open or continue your return. Click on Tax Tools (left menu), and Click on Tools, and then Click on Delete a form. Find Schedule HBC and delete it. Immediately Sign Out of TurboTax (do not just close the tab). Clear your browser cache/cookies. Sign back in and run the Review again. TurboTax FAQ: How to clear your cache. TurboTax FAQ: How do I delete cookies? Desktop/Download Version: Open or continue your return. Click on Forms Mode (top right). Find Schedule HBC (left-hand column). Click Delete Form (bottom). Switch back to Step-by-Step mode, and re-run the Review. Option 3: Open or continue your return. Under State Taxes tab, find the option to Delete State (delete the entire Alabama return). Wait 30 seconds, then click "Add State" to start Alabama over. Your Federal return is already done, so the state return will pull that data back in automatically (make sure that you Select "No" on the Homebuyer Savings Account screen).. It is up to you to calculate the credit available for the current year, to include any carryover credit available from previous years. You enter the credit on the screen in TurboTax in the Missouri state tax section that says Choose the Credit. You will notice there is a learn more link on that page you can click on to read about each available credit, which includes a reference to where you can find information to calculate the credit. If you have a carryover of unused credit that you are entitled to in the current year, you would include that amount in your entry of the credit available for the current year. My review of Form MO-TC indicates that you include the carryover credit amount with the current year credit.

You say you paid your tax due by entering a credit card. Did you pay your TurboTax fees? Did you e-file?
DID YOU E-FILE?
Did you e-file? Did you go through all three steps of the FILE section and click a big orange button that said “Transmit my returns now?”
When you e-file your return you will get two emails from TurboTax. The first one will say your return has been transmitted; the second one will tell you the IRS has accepted or rejected your federal e-file. If you filed a state return, there will be a third email (usually a day or two later) that tells you if the state e-file was accepted or rejected.

You cannot enter an amount directly on Lines 18 - 20 on the Form 5695 in Forms mode. You must enter your costs for the insulation, doors or windows in the TurboTax interview using Step-by-Step.
To enter Home Energy Credits -
Click on Federal Taxes (Personal using Home and Business) Click on Deductions and Credit Click on I'll choose what I work on (if shown) Under Your Home On Home Energy Credits, click the start or update button
